Top UK Trail Running Destinations

Several locations have emerged as essential destinations in the best trail running trips UK trend digest. These areas combine stunning natural beauty with well-maintained trails and supportive local infrastructure.

  • Lake District, Cumbria – Iconic fells and mountain passes offering challenging elevation and breathtaking views
  • Scottish Highlands – Remote wilderness trails with dramatic scenery and authentic adventure experiences
  • Peak District, Derbyshire – Accessible moorland routes suitable for various fitness levels
  • Cotswolds, Gloucestershire – Gentle rolling hills perfect for building endurance and enjoying pastoral landscapes
  • Snowdonia, Wales – Technical terrain with rewarding summit views and diverse trail options
  • South Downs, Sussex – Chalk downland offering fast, flowing trails with coastal perspectives

Each destination presents unique characteristics that appeal to different running styles and preferences. The Lake District attracts fell runners seeking technical challenges, while the Cotswolds appeal to those preferring sustained distance over steep climbs. Understanding these distinctions helps runners select trips aligned with their abilities and goals.

Essential Gear and Preparation

Trail running demands specific equipment beyond standard road running shoes. Proper footwear with aggressive tread patterns, trail-specific socks, and moisture-wicking clothing form the foundation of any trail runner’s kit. The best trail running trips UK trend digest consistently highlights the importance of investing in quality gear that enhances both performance and safety.

Navigation tools have become increasingly sophisticated. While traditional maps remain valuable, GPS watches and smartphone applications now provide real-time route tracking and elevation data. Many runners combine multiple navigation methods, ensuring they stay on course even in challenging weather conditions.

Hydration and nutrition strategies differ significantly from road running. Trail runners typically carry water packs or bottles, along with energy gels, bars, or natural foods to sustain longer efforts. Understanding your personal nutrition needs before embarking on extended trips prevents bonking and ensures enjoyable experiences.

Seasonal Considerations for UK Trail Running

Britain’s variable climate significantly impacts trail running experiences. Spring offers mild temperatures and emerging wildflowers, making it ideal for building base fitness. Summer provides longer daylight hours, though increased heat can challenge runners accustomed to cooler conditions. Autumn delivers spectacular scenery with stable weather patterns, while winter presents technical challenges requiring additional caution and preparation.

The best trail running trips UK trend digest shows that experienced runners often plan trips around seasonal advantages. Spring and autumn attract the largest numbers of trail runners, as conditions favour extended efforts without extreme temperature fluctuations. Winter trips appeal to adventurous runners seeking solitude and technical skill development.

Sustainable Trail Running Practices

As trail running popularity increases, environmental responsibility becomes increasingly important. The best trail running trips UK trend digest highlights growing awareness among runners regarding their impact on natural spaces. Practising leave-no-trace principles, staying on designated trails, and respecting wildlife habitats ensures these beautiful landscapes remain accessible for future generations.

Many trail running communities actively participate in trail maintenance initiatives, volunteering to clear paths, repair erosion damage, and improve drainage systems. These efforts strengthen community bonds while demonstrating runners’ commitment to environmental stewardship. Supporting local conservation organisations through donations or volunteer participation represents a meaningful way to give back to the landscapes that provide such enriching experiences.
